Common STDs in Dubai

Dubai, as a global city, has seen an increase in the prevalence of STDs. Diseases such as chlamydia, gonorrhea, and syphilis are becoming more common. Statistical data reveals a concerning rise in cases, emphasizing the need for a proactive approach to sexual health.

Dubai's Initiatives Against STDs

The government of Dubai has taken significant steps to address the issue of STDs. Through awareness campaigns, educational programs, and the provision of free and confidential testing, Dubai aims to empower its residents with knowledge and resources to protect themselves and their partners.

Regular Health Check-ups

Routine screenings are a fundamental aspect of preventing the spread of STDs. Making testing a routine part of a healthy lifestyle ensures early detection and timely intervention, reducing the risk of complications and further transmission.
